Turns out that Assen is using the burgerportaal website which is also used by RMN and BAR, and I have already an RMN module.
So i decided to rename the m_rmn to m_burgerportaal and adding an extra config field where you define which of these 3 garbage collectors you have like:

Code: Select all

websitemodule="m_burgerportaal"
Zipcode="1111AA"
Housenr="11"
Housenrsuf= ""
BPName="rmn"
-- or --
BPName="assen"
-- or --
BPName="bar"


This update is committed to the latest github master branch, so download the latest version and give this a try please.

The Wiki page where you found that text starts with this:
Create personal config
Go into directory "garbagecalendar/" and copy file "garbagecalendarconfig_model.lua" to "garbagecalendarconfig.lua" to create your personal config file. "garbagecalendarconfig.lua" will contain your personal setup and preferences used by the process. This file isn't updated when you upgrade the scripts from Github, so you will have to do this manually in case of changes/additions.
So all information found on this page are setting to be done in your personal config file garbagecalendarconfig.lua.
After you have defined your address information and Garbage module, you run the script for the first time and the LOG file will tell you which garbage types are found and even give you an example for the entries to be made in your configfile for garbagetype_cfg = { .

Just update the example file and get rid of all you do not need and replace the logic by whatever you need in the script...
Could be as simple as this:

Code: Select all

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- garbagecalendar notification script
--[[=== Available variables from the mainscript :
			Notify_type     = GarbageType as defined as key in "garbagetype_cfg" and coming from the internet.
			Notify_text     = Formed text sentence using the settings from the "notificationtext" field
			Notify_date     = Formatted notification date using the config variable "notificationdate"
			Notify_mtitle   = Formatted Title sentence using the settings from the "notificationtitle" field
			Notify_mtext    = Description from "garbagetype_cfg" "text" field
			Notify_reminder = Formatted content for the config variable "notificationreminder"
	]]
-- ensure they are all initialised to avoid errors.
Notify_type = Notify_type or ''
Notify_text = Notify_text or ''
Notify_date = Notify_date or ''
Notify_mtitle = Notify_mtitle or ''
Notify_mtext = Notify_mtext or ''
Notify_reminder = Notify_reminder or ''
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- Start your logic here in the appropriate section
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
os.execute("mosquitto_pub -h 127.0.0.1 -t 'TheRequiredTopic' -m '" .. Notify_text .. "'") 
This script will send the formatted Notify_text, as defined in the config, to the topic you defined as TheRequiredTopic.
You can ofcourse also use any of the variables listed in the header to form your own message text.
I would advise to make a copy of the current 'notification_event_script.lua' and give it a new name to ensure it isn't overridden with upgrades.
Then define that new name in the configfile.

This issue is that I made a mistake in the description at the top, swapping the description for Notify_text and Notify_mtext, of the example script which should be:

Code: Select all

--[[=== Available variables from the mainscript :
			Notify_type     = GarbageType as defined as key in "garbagetype_cfg" and coming from the internet.
			Notify_text     = Description from "garbagetype_cfg" "text" field
			Notify_date     = Formatted notification date using the config variable "notificationdate"
			Notify_mtitle   = Formatted Title sentence using the settings from the "notificationtitle" field
			Notify_mtext    = Formatted text sentence using the settings from the "notificationtext" field
			Notify_reminder = Formatted content for the config variable "notificationreminder"
	]]
So you need to change the script to:

Code: Select all

-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- garbagecalendar notification script
--[[=== Available variables from the mainscript :
			Notify_type     = GarbageType as defined as key in "garbagetype_cfg" and coming from the internet.
			Notify_text     = Description from "garbagetype_cfg" "text" field
			Notify_date     = Formatted notification date using the config variable "notificationdate"
			Notify_mtitle   = Formatted Title sentence using the settings from the "notificationtitle" field
			Notify_mtext    = Formatted text sentence using the settings from the "notificationtext" field
			Notify_reminder = Formatted content for the config variable "notificationreminder"
	]]
-- ensure they are all initialised to avoid errors.
Notify_type = Notify_type or ''
Notify_text = Notify_text or ''
Notify_date = Notify_date or ''
Notify_mtitle = Notify_mtitle or ''
Notify_mtext = Notify_mtext or ''
Notify_reminder = Notify_reminder or ''
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
-- Start your logic here in the appropriate section
-----------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
os.execute("mosquitto_pub -h 172.18.0.3 -t 'TheRequiredTopic' -m '" .. Notify_mtext .. "' > test.log")
...and all should work.

No, that script will only be ran by the garbagecalendar process when there is a notification happening and that is not what you want.
What I meant was creating a dzvents script that will read the text in the GarbageCalendar text device, change that when required and send it as an MQTT message one time per day. something like this to give you an head start:

Code: Select all

return {
	on = {
		timer = {
			-- 'every minute',           --Use while changing the script -> causes the script to be called every minute
			'at 8:00',                   -- specific time you want to send the MQTT
	    },
    },
	execute = function(dz, timer)
		txt = dz.devices("Afval Kalender").text -- Get the current GabageCalendar text device information
		l1txt = txt:match("[^\n]*")             -- retrieve the first line from the text
		dz.log('Full Afval schema:' .. txt, dz.LOG_INFO)   -- show full text in domotics log
		dz.log('Firstline Afval schema:' .. l1txt, dz.LOG_INFO) -- show first line text in domoticz log
		-- os.execute("mosquitto_pub -h 10.0.1.122 -t 'Topic container' -m '" .. l1txt .. "'"   -- uncomment to send the actual MQTT messages
	end
}
